通过前缀匹配召回品牌信息

通过前缀匹配召回品牌信息
通过输入品牌名称进行模糊查询,支持品牌中文名(拼音)、英文名,并返回品牌信息
本接口适用于通过前缀匹配的形式对品牌信息,例如想要“安踏”,可以通过搜索“安”来查询,但是搜索“踏”是无法找到的。
注意点:1. 召回的第一个为品牌名称严格匹配项。

  1. 单次召回数量最多为10个。
  2. 支持中文名称或英文名称,但不可以两个名称一起输入来查询
  3. 不支持特殊符号,例如“/”,“ ”,“·”,以及除中英文外的语言

请求URL:

POST https://kf.fw199.com/gateway/dd/brand/get/sug

公共参数

参数名称 参数类型 是否必须 示例值 参数描述
appid String 合作伙伴AppId
timestamp String 1657525936 当前Unix时间戳,秒
seller_nick String 38173182 抖店的账号,对应蜂巢授权返回doudianseller字段
sign String

业务参数

参数名称 参数类型 是否必须 示例值 参数描述
query String apple 前缀匹配的品牌名
user_id Int64 0 用户ID,可用默认值0
+filter_info Struct - 过滤用参数,不填则是全量召回
- brand_ids List [202132132342, 213123443543] 品牌ids
- brand_category List [20220] 品牌类别
- status Int64 1 品牌状态: 1. 在线 2. 离线
- related_ids List [12123123123, 4323423423] 品牌商标关联Id
- trade_mark_ids List [“21312323134”] 商标IDs
- audit_status List [2] 废弃字段,请勿填写: 1. 审核中 2. 审核通过 3. 审核拒绝 4. 送审失败
read_old Bool false 是否读取老数据,默认为false
biz_types List [0] 业务线类型: 0. 国内品牌 1. 跨境品牌 3. 广告
enable_deduplicate Bool true 是否去重,一般选择true
+extra_config Struct - 额外配置,无特殊需求请按描述填写
- use_origin_brand_info Bool false 是否忽略去重 使用原始品牌信息,默认取false
- use_brand_info Bool false 是否忽略新旧映射 使用老品牌信息,默认取false
- use_brand_name_deduplicate Bool true 使用品牌名去重,需要和抖店一致请取true

2. 请求示例代码(Java)

请求示例代码

    @Test
    public void  DDBrandGetSug() throws Exception {
        Map<String, Object> data = new HashMap<String, Object>();
        data.put("appid",  Config.AppId);
        Long timestamp = System.currentTimeMillis() / 1000;
        data.put("timestamp", timestamp.toString());
        data.put("seller_nick", Config.DDSellerNick);

        data.put("query", "a");
        data.put("user_id", "0");
        data.put("read_old", "false");
        data.put("biz_types", "[0]");
        data.put("enable_deduplicate", "true");

//        data.put("filter_info", "{\n" +
//                "    \"brand_ids\": [\n" +
//                "      202132132342,\n" +
//                "      213123443543\n" +
//                "    ],\n" +
//                "    \"brand_category\": [\n" +
//                "      20220\n" +
//                "    ],\n" +
//                "    \"status\": \"1\",\n" +
//                "    \"related_ids\": [\n" +
//                "      12123123123,\n" +
//                "      4323423423\n" +
//                "    ],\n" +
//                "    \"trade_mark_ids\": [\n" +
//                "      \"21312323134\"\n" +
//                "    ],\n" +
//                "    \"audit_status\": [\n" +
//                "      2\n" +
//                "    ]\n" +
//                "  }");

//        data.put("extra_config", "{\n" +
//                "    \"use_origin_brand_info\": \"false\",\n" +
//                "    \"use_brand_info\": \"false\",\n" +
//                "    \"use_brand_name_deduplicate\": \"true\"\n" +
//                "  }");

        data.put("sign", Sign(data,Config.AppSecret));
        // 调用服务API
        String resp = doHttpRequest(Config.DDBrandGetSug, data);
        System.out.println(resp);
    }

参数filter_info对象:

{
  "brand_ids": [
    202132132342,
    213123443543
  ],
  "brand_category": [
    20220
  ],
  "status": "1",
  "related_ids": [
    12123123123,
    4323423423
  ],
  "trade_mark_ids": [
    "21312323134"
  ],
  "audit_status": [
    2
  ]
}

参数extra_config对象:

{
  "use_origin_brand_info": false,
  "use_brand_info": false,
  "use_brand_name_deduplicate": true
}

3. 返回结果如下:


{
    "code": 0,
    "message": "ok",
    "data": {
        "sug_list": [{
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": [""],
            "brand_id": 1435243494,
            "brand_name_c_n": "a",
            "brand_name_e_n": "a",
            "create_timestamp": 1609781757,
            "extra": {},
            "level": 0,
            "logo": "",
            "status": 1,
            "update_timestamp": 1701772439
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": [""],
            "brand_id": 1685754040,
            "brand_name_c_n": "A",
            "brand_name_e_n": "",
            "create_timestamp": 1657177806,
            "extra": {},
            "level": 0,
            "logo": "",
            "status": 1,
            "update_timestamp": 1701773281
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": [""],
            "brand_id": 164110641,
            "brand_name_c_n": "",
            "brand_name_e_n": "a2",
            "create_timestamp": 1609057755,
            "extra": {},
            "level": 4,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/ecc6c6b997ed46dfb422264b28876c3f~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701772444
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["奥碧虹", "奥尔滨", "albion/奥尔滨"],
            "brand_id": 1948477262,
            "brand_name_c_n": "澳尔滨",
            "brand_name_e_n": "ALBION",
            "create_timestamp": 1609057711,
            "extra": {},
            "level": 3,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/c2d3b0f6fc9c437ba1af5300902a77f9~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701772322
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["A.O.SMITH/史密斯"],
            "brand_id": 723878377,
            "brand_name_c_n": "史密斯",
            "brand_name_e_n": "A.O.Smith",
            "create_timestamp": 1609057718,
            "extra": {},
            "level": 3,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/a710025075a7417e971fcaaa9259a4a6~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701772916
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["奥克斯", "AUX"],
            "brand_id": 1933725265,
            "brand_name_c_n": "奥克斯",
            "brand_name_e_n": "AUX",
            "create_timestamp": 1609057764,
            "extra": {},
            "level": 4,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/c8782466ea394c9cb73314ee78ae2580~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701775093
        }, {
            "audit_status": 2,
            "biz_type": 1,
            "brand_alias": ["air jordan", " 乔丹"],
            "brand_id": 2109793687,
            "brand_name_c_n": "",
            "brand_name_e_n": "AIR JORDAN",
            "create_timestamp": 1623228969,
            "extra": {},
            "level": 1,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/5c89d6b666ee499c821341800b6f62f8~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1713431954
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["箭牌", "ARROW", "ARROW/箭牌卫浴•瓷砖"],
            "brand_id": 1742806262,
            "brand_name_c_n": "箭牌",
            "brand_name_e_n": "ARROW",
            "create_timestamp": 1609057747,
            "extra": {},
            "level": 4,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/c4a1a95051fb48d1aad3224d830479cc~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701774272
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": [""],
            "brand_id": 270913920,
            "brand_name_c_n": "安视优",
            "brand_name_e_n": "ACUVUE",
            "create_timestamp": 1609057746,
            "extra": {},
            "level": 3,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/179588c2de6f4206bd10c90296cda3ed~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701773051
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["雅漾"],
            "brand_id": 1824937599,
            "brand_name_c_n": "雅漾",
            "brand_name_e_n": "Avene",
            "create_timestamp": 1609057715,
            "extra": {},
            "level": 4,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/33ab51d4e7654c8b8dc61e3c169801f0~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701775231
        }, {
            "audit_status": 2,
            "biz_type": 0,
            "brand_alias": ["aimer nyc", "aimer"],
            "brand_id": 218466380,
            "brand_name_c_n": "爱慕",
            "brand_name_e_n": "AIMER",
            "create_timestamp": 1609057733,
            "extra": {},
            "level": 4,
            "logo": "http://p3-thunder.ecombdimg.com/tos-cn-i-9tc1r98m18/352d8cc1cd904981b9ad11bb53313e93~tplv-9tc1r98m18-image.image",
            "status": 1,
            "update_timestamp": 1701771017
        }]
    }
}

说明: code为0表示成功,非0为失败,message会包含失败原因。返回字段说明见文档
https://op.jinritemai.com/docs/api-docs/14/1436

文档更新时间: 2024-12-11 20:12   作者:JSL